About the role

The Engineering Technician I position at Terracon is based in Austin, Texas. This role involves performing field and/or laboratory testing, observation, and inspection of construction materials. The technician will communicate with various stakeholders including the project manager, engineering technicians, client representatives, and contractors.

Responsibilities

  • Perform field and/or laboratory testing, observation, and inspection of construction materials.
  • Communicate with project manager, engineering technicians, client representative, contractor’s representative and others as applicable regarding the construction site, project requirements, and testing, observation, and inspection requirements and results.
  • Transport material samples with associated identifying documentation to the laboratory for further testing and analysis.
  • Tabulate, prepare, and submit data and observation in the form of written and digital reports as work is performed for daily transmittal to the Terracon Project Manager.
  • Maintain and clean equipment, vehicles and work areas.
  • May assist with scheduling and dispatch of Technicians to project sites.
  • Assist on tasks and perform basic testing and observations duties under close supervision of higher level technicians or staff professionals.
  • Provide clear documentation of findings and results.
  • Communicate information to Project Manager and discuss accuracy of data in preparation for submittal.
  • Submit documentation and communicate results as directed by the Project Manager.
  • Be placed in a progressively increased role of training and responsibility in work assignments.
  • Maintain assigned equipment.
  • Drive a vehicle such as a Ford F-150 or equivalent.
  • Follow safety rules and practices and other safety requirements for all projects. Perform pre-task planning prior to executing work. Report any safety issues or concerns to management.
  • Be responsible for maintaining quality standards on all projects.

Requirements

  • High school diploma or equivalent
  • 6 months experience required
  • Valid driver’s license with acceptable violation history
  • Obtain Nuclear Density Gauge certification within 6 months of hire
  • Obtain ACI certification within 90 days of hire
  • Successful completion of related internal safety certifications
